Ivailo Monev
d3aa4ab206
convert length functions in QDom from uint to int
...
the regression fix (b20d6cde) for QTBUG-49113 does not apply to Katie since
the count of the map cannot be less than zero
upstream commits:
83176f27a4
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-26 12:15:46 +00:00
Ivailo Monev
460c0f4de1
avoid old-style casts in debug/warning messages
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-26 10:09:34 +00:00
Ivailo Monev
b3bed1a564
match the virtuals in QBuffer reimplementations
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-26 10:08:02 +00:00
Ivailo Monev
16c3714774
fix a compiler warning in QGtkStyle style
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-26 10:06:51 +00:00
Ivailo Monev
9bf3228abc
avoid unnecessary casts and constructions
...
there are many more of those
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-25 17:12:22 +00:00
Ivailo Monev
b7894f1cfb
note where UNIFDEF_EXECUTABLE is set from
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-25 17:09:37 +00:00
Ivailo Monev
7e7ff781a6
get rid of now redundant dbus symbols header
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-25 14:39:00 +00:00
Ivailo Monev
8d3e5d15de
rewrite Iconv CMake module
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-25 11:11:49 +00:00
Ivailo Monev
43fcb176fd
fix regression since 56a533ea
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-24 15:03:42 +00:00
Ivailo Monev
d8b2b2fe42
fix warnings about undefined pre-processor definitions
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-24 13:13:19 +00:00
Ivailo Monev
801e50f25d
remove unused function
...
upstream commits:
4f57705167
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-24 12:05:03 +00:00
Ivailo Monev
91b59e57df
remove redundant variable from 3rd party JavaScriptCore
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-24 11:28:50 +00:00
Ivailo Monev
ca645d278c
fix some compiler warnings in 3rd party JavaScriptCore
...
upstream commits:
a2da34be84
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-24 11:21:58 +00:00
Ivailo Monev
a029fcf142
update sqlite3 to 3.8.12.2
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-22 22:24:54 +00:00
Ivailo Monev
2b6b3de57d
fix stripping of files for MinGW package
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-19 10:09:57 +00:00
Ivailo Monev
1095f3cca7
fix build of accessible plugin
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-18 14:37:41 +00:00
Ivailo Monev
3109b5d75c
build the external project first when building MinGW package
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-18 12:56:20 +00:00
Ivailo Monev
2ac76cf429
remove some unnecessary old-style casts
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-18 11:54:51 +00:00
Ivailo Monev
56a533ea6c
use QByteArray::toDouble() instead of qstrtod
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-18 11:53:27 +00:00
Ivailo Monev
385181d3ac
fix some compiler warnings
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-14 17:42:16 +00:00
Ivailo Monev
43495bd81d
micro-optimize QFileSystemWatcher::addPaths() for non-test build
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-14 11:57:04 +00:00
Ivailo Monev
df8a6ad916
move OpenGL conditional where it belongs
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-08 16:13:36 +00:00
Ivailo Monev
9aa06d45d9
remove pointless check in QImageData::create()
...
upstream commits:
1394962ceb
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-08 16:12:43 +00:00
Ivailo Monev
50eceb7229
micro-optimize QCoreApplicationPrivate::checkInstance()
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-07 17:28:03 +00:00
Ivailo Monev
a9fa850cf6
remove obsolete qt_image_id() and qt_pixmap_id()
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-07 17:13:32 +00:00
Ivailo Monev
62c983032b
use d->height directly in QImage when d is already checked
...
some of the changes are my own
upstream commits:
2e8bec9e4b
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-07 05:34:08 +00:00
Ivailo Monev
00b4000ba6
remove obsolete and unused QDir::addResourceSearchPath()
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-06 02:15:09 +00:00
Ivailo Monev
fdb5fdcd31
micro-optimize QDir::relativeFilePath() for non-Windows platform
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-05 05:13:16 +00:00
Ivailo Monev
6406b72477
oops, fix ld config path in package files
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-04 17:24:54 +00:00
Ivailo Monev
e0a0918d41
remove FIXME for the bug that I'm not going workaround
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-03 20:59:23 +00:00
Ivailo Monev
be9d184ecd
remove redundant static function stub
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-03 20:21:19 +00:00
Ivailo Monev
9acce7fa24
adjust package files
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-03 17:38:17 +00:00
Ivailo Monev
d1d4268a92
cleanup build macros
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-03 17:02:01 +00:00
Ivailo Monev
deb1a40c42
disable installation of bootstrapped Katie
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-03 17:01:32 +00:00
Ivailo Monev
803e2710c6
make configuration paths cached
...
that makes them overridable even from external projects (which can be bad
since it can make translations be installed in the wrong path) but for
those who build Katie itself it would be easier to change the paths from
the CMake GUI or their IDE
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-03 17:00:51 +00:00
Ivailo Monev
660381cc33
do not explicitly set output directory for qdbusviewer binary
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-03 16:02:52 +00:00
Ivailo Monev
7fe03275a0
remove unused private variable from qdbusviewer
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-03 16:02:20 +00:00
Ivailo Monev
5de582be65
make the setup of KATIE_COMPONENTS and KATIE_TOOLS dynamic
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-03 16:02:00 +00:00
Ivailo Monev
947b385fa6
fix compiler warnings about non-heap free
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-03 14:46:58 +00:00
Ivailo Monev
289f291000
rename QLinkedList::free to freeData for consistency
...
upstream commits:
9e96717746
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-03 14:21:03 +00:00
Ivailo Monev
a34c3f8f9f
install ld config regardless of RPATH preferences
...
some vendors may just change/remove the RPATH with external tool,
such as chrpath or scanelf, even tought there is a CMake option
for it
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-03 13:57:39 +00:00
Ivailo Monev
70fe084ecf
improve Freetype detection
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-05-01 15:47:45 +00:00
Ivailo Monev
35e685b384
remove Qt 4.3 binary compatibility for MSVC
...
d9bec0a1d2
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-04-28 23:50:19 +00:00
Ivailo Monev
efb1bc50bc
do not include qconfig twice from qglobal
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-04-27 18:04:42 +00:00
Ivailo Monev
29d0375f1d
change the way configuration directories are handled
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-04-26 02:43:35 +00:00
Ivailo Monev
2c410ec52a
install .destkop files for relevant applications
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-04-26 01:05:52 +00:00
Ivailo Monev
ab2676f375
remove compat definition from the Qt namespace
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-04-26 00:36:48 +00:00
Ivailo Monev
24aa5769e2
add alias header for QtTestGui
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-04-25 17:43:15 +00:00
Ivailo Monev
5f00759721
update additions
...
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-04-25 01:09:15 +00:00
Ivailo Monev
034f94f0f7
remove QBool and use bool instead
...
upstream commits:
47d5d349d8
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
2016-04-23 02:47:10 +00:00